Why Choose Plane from Naples to Paris
Traveling from Naples to Paris offers an exciting opportunity to explore two vibrant cities. Choosing the right mode of transportation is crucial for optimizing your travel experience.
💰 Fast Travel Time
pros
- Direct flights from Naples to Paris take only 2 hours and 20 minutes, significantly reducing travel time compared to other modes of transport.
- The overall traveling time, including check-in and security, can be competitive with trains and buses, especially for longer routes.
cons
- Flight delays can affect overall travel time, potentially causing inconvenience.
🛎️ Convenient Airport Locations
pros
- Naples Airport (Capodichino) is just 7 km from the city center, allowing easy access for travelers.
- Charles de Gaulle Airport is a major hub with excellent transport links into central Paris, making onward travel simple.
cons
- Airport transfers might take additional time and cost if you are traveling with a group or family.

Flight Stops and Airports from Naples to Paris
Understanding the airports in Naples and Paris enhances your travel experience and ensures a smooth journey between these two beautiful cities.

Main Flight Stops in Paris
Charles de Gaulle Airport (CDG)
facilities
- Restrooms
- Waiting areas with seating
- Check-in counters and kiosks
- Luggage storage services
- Free Wi-Fi throughout the terminals
- A wide range of food and beverage options including cafés, restaurants, and duty-free shops
- ATMs and currency exchange facilities
- Highly accessible with ramps, elevators, and services for passengers with reduced mobility
Transportation Links
- RER B train line connects to Paris city center in about 30 minutes
- Roissybus shuttle service for direct access to major Paris locations
- Taxi and rideshare services available at designated zones
- Extensive parking options for those choosing to drive
- Plan to arrive at the airport at least 3 hours before your international flight.
- Familiarize yourself with the layout of the airport to ease your transit.
- Avoid traveling during peak hours such as late morning and early evening to reduce waiting times.
- Take advantage of amenities like lounges or shops if you arrive early.

Travel Tips
⛰ Check for Local Events
Before your trip, research if any local events or festivals are happening in Paris during your stay. This could enrich your experience by allowing you to immerse yourself in the local culture, from art exhibits to street fairs.
📍 Pack Light and Smart
With limited cabin space, consider packing versatile clothing suitable for Parisian weather. Remember that layers are key, so include a light jacket. Also, pack a compact day bag for exploring the city upon arrival.
🚍 Enjoy Onboard Italian Cuisine
Opt for traditional Italian foods during your flight, if available. Airlines frequently enhance their meal selections on European routes, and enjoying familiar flavors can ease the transition as you arrive in France.
🎭 Stay Hydrated & Use Earplugs
The flight from Naples to Paris can be as short as two hours, but high altitudes can be dehydrating. Bring a refillable water bottle. Also, earplugs or noise-canceling headphones can help make your flight more comfortable, especially if you're sensitive to noise.
🏛 Understand the Cultural Shift
As you fly from Italy to France, be ready for a shift in cultural nuances. Familiarize yourself with basic French phrases like 'Bonjour' and 'Merci,' which can create a welcoming experience upon landing.
